Galder Zamarreño commented on ISPN-5221:
----------------------------------------
I've fixed the socket timeout issue.
The marshaller issue seems to be something specific of the java serialization marshaller since it works fine if using the default marshaller.
The default marshaller is way faster than the Java Serialization one btw, why are you using it?

> Using the LAZY nearcache (new in 7.1.0Final) when a java.net.SocketTimeoutException occurs against one of the given HotRod server the RemoteCache becames not usable any more
> This happens very frequently in our DEV environment, but I cannot reproduce it inside a test case
> This is the stacktrace
